Oh right, this was the WIP section of the board. Here are some WIP pictures then.

Assault Marines.

I decided not to use standard assault marine chest pieces that have that strange harness. Presumably the jump packs are bolted on the armour, so no additional harness should be needed.
Also, tactical marines hold their bolters on their chests, so the breastplate is only partly visible. Assault marines are a good opportunity to display cool looking chest pieces. For this reason many of these sport breastplates from the Death Company set.

Captain of the Fourth Company

My current captain is a Lieutenant* fluff-wise, but this chap will be a proper Captain, and thus will have the best and most expensive gear available. He will be a fully kitted commander with all the bells and whistles, while the Lieutenant remains as a cheaper HQ for smaller games. I wanted the artificer armour really to look different from the normal power armour, so I used terminator legs (and lots of green stuff.)

* And yes, I know that Marines do not normally have Lieutenants, but they really should (And they did in RT era.)
Crimson Templars have two Lieutenants for each Company, allowing the Company to be spit into multiple strike forces, and still have an officer in charge.
